Reports to: ETSO/Engineering Services/Enterprise UNIX Systems Manager

Job Specific Knowledge: Requires detailed installation, configuration, troubleshooting of the internals of Linux/UNIX operating environment (RedHat Linux). Ability to create and manage medium to large scale operating system and associated program product component upgrades. Knowledge of and practical experience performing capacity planning and performance tuning across the Linux/UNIX environments. Ability to quickly assess systems related problems and provide resolutions with minimal impacts to user community. Experience in configuring the Linux/UNIX operating environment for a 24x7 environment utilizing clustering technology. Ability to develop Linux/UNIX strategic planning documents, present to audiences at all levels, and obtain justification for initiatives to move towards an integrated health care delivery information systems environment.

Primary Duties: Design, install, configure, maintain, and troubleshoot complex RedHat server operating systems environments.

Collaborate through one-on-one discussions and meeting based opportunities with customers as well as the rest of the Enterprise Linux/UNIX Technical Services team. Provide project management functions to projects while performing Linux/UNIX operating systems installations, testing, maintenance, production implementation and tuning in both on-prem and Cloud platform.

Work in unison with other team members to ensure complete and accurate implementation of changes utilizing department approved Change Management and team policies.

Ability to establish and meet work schedules within limited time frames and under tight deadlines, willingness to work off hours as needed in support of changes to the computing environment as well as willingness to carry a pager for 24X7 support.

Secondary Duties: Ability to provide operating system-based insights to other Enterprise Linux/UNIX Technical Services staff to support their efforts, help them trouble-shoot their problems, and assist in tuning non-operating system components. Knowledge of building and managing Virtual Machines with VMware is required. Understanding of Microsoft Azure, High-Performance Compute (HPC) environment, Automation/version control tools like Ansible, GIT, etc. would be a plus.

Training/Mentoring: Pursue appropriate on-the-job or formal training opportunities to remain current with technology appropriate to job functions. Provides technical collaboration, project coordination within the technical group as well as across multiple technical groups within the organization.

Work Environment/Hours of Coverage: Expected to support systems that may be located in geographically distributed data centers. On-call rotation participation is required 7x24x365.
